Beyond the music and the staging, the Super Bowl LX 2026 left a detail that caught the attention of fashion fans: Bad Bunny appeared in a cream suit from Zara during his historic halftime show. The choice included a jersey with his last name “Ocasio” and the number 64, a nod to his Puerto Rican roots, combined with sneakers from his own BadBo 1.0 line and an Audemars Piguet watch, mixing urban style, luxury, and personal symbols
The gesture had an even more curious touch from Spain: Bad Bunny sent a message of thanks to the employees of the Zara headquarters in Arteixo (Galicia), who received a t-shirt identical to the one he wore during the performance. This detail reinforces the cultural connection between the international show and the Spanish brand, as well as the artist's relationship with our country.

Furthermore, in his farewell message, "See you soon!", Bad Bunny could be anticipating his tour in Spain, in which he offered fans up to twelve opportunities to see him live: Madrid will receive him with concerts between May 30 and June 15, and Barcelona will host his shows on May 22 and 23, allowing fans to enjoy several consecutive dates of his awaited tour
Bad Bunny's look has quickly become a trend on social media, where users commented on the Zara choice and the contrast with the rest of the outfit, which combined everyday elements, luxury, and cultural references. Although the performance was the center of the show, the Zara suit became one of the curiosities of this edition of the Super Bowl, reminding us that even a wardrobe detail can have significance.
